I don't know how to change the world but I know if I keep talking about how dirty it is out here, somebody gon clean it up.
Tupac Shakur
ShareWTF𝕏

Interpretation

What this quote means

Highlighting problems can inspire action towards solutions.

In this quote, Tupac Shakur expresses that while he may not have all the answers on how to create a better world, he believes that bringing attention to the issues at hand can motivate others to take action and make a difference. It underscores the importance of awareness and communication in driving change.
